The nervous system consists of:

• The Brain• Spinal Cord• Peripheral Nerves• Divided system

– Central Nervous System (CNS)• Brain & Spinal Cord

– Peripheral Nervous System (PNS)• Nerves (peripheral &

Cranial)

Neuron structure

• Cell body/ Soma– Nucleus

• Dendrites– Carry impulses toward

the cell body

• Axons– Carry impulses away

from the cell body
